Surviving 100 years in retail is rare — thriving for 110 is something else entirely.In this episode of Retail Remix, host Nicole Silberstein speaks with Tianne Doyle, President of off-price retail chain Bealls, which is celebrating its 110th anniversary this year. With over 30 years at the company, Tianne shares what has given Bealls such enduring appeal, how it continues to evolve in a rapidly changing market and why its people-first culture might be its most powerful asset.
